Cephalopholis spiloparaea (Valenciennes, 1828)
- People
- Time
- Owner Organization

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is spiloparaea (Valenciennes, 1828)

Cephalopholis sonnerati (Valenciennes, 1828)

Cephalopholis sonnerati (Valenciennes, 1828)

Cephalopholis sonnerati (Valenciennes, 1828)
Uploaded: 2023-01-28
